**II. Visual Language & System Design:**

2.  **Establishing a Visual System (Tokens & Theming):**
    To ensure consistency and scalability, I plan to establish a system of design tokens using CSS custom properties. For example, I would define variables like `--color-primary` for the main brand color, `--color-text-dark` for primary text, and `--color-bg-light` for light backgrounds. This approach, typically involving definitions in the CSS `:root`, allows for centralized control over the visual identity and facilitates easy theme updates or variations in the future.

3.  **Color Palette Construction:**
    To evoke a sense of innovation, trust, and vibrancy, and to ensure clear visual hierarchy, I'm selecting a palette centered around a primary purple, such as `#6C5CE7`. This color will serve as the main action and brand color because it conveys creativity and modernity. A darker shade, like `#4A3AA6`, will be used for hover states to provide clear feedback. Secondary colors, like a light purple (`#F8F6FF`) and a medium purple (`#EDE7FE`), will be designated for subtle background variations and accent elements, creating a cohesive yet distinct visual language. Text colors will include a dark grey (`#2D3748`) for primary content, a medium grey (`#718096`) for secondary information, and a light grey (`#A0AEC0`) for muted details. All chosen color combinations, such as the primary text on a light background, will be rigorously checked for WCAG AA contrast to ensure readability for all users.

4.  **Typographic Hierarchy & Readability:**
    For optimal readability and clear information hierarchy, I'll select a modern sans-serif font family such as 'Inter', sans-serif because of its excellent legibility on screens and its professional, clean aesthetic. Headings would be differentiated using a heavier weight (e.g., `font-weight: 700` or `900`) and larger sizes relative to body text to draw immediate attention and segment content. Body text will be set at a comfortable reading size (e.g., `16px` or `18px`) and a normal weight (e.g., `font-weight: 400` or `500`) to ensure long-form content is digestible.

5.  **Iconography & Visual Cues:**
    To enhance understanding and provide quick visual cues without relying solely on text, I will incorporate a set of relevant icons. I would consider using a well-established library like Font Awesome for its wide range and consistency. For instance, an icon representing 'time-saving' (perhaps a clock with a checkmark), 'content generation' (a magic wand or AI chip), or 'social media platforms' (specific platform logos) would be used to visually reinforce key features and benefits, making the information more scannable and engaging.

6.  **Surface & Element Styling (Shape, Borders, Shadows):**
    To define interactive areas and create a sense of depth or separation, elements like feature cards and testimonial blocks will use a subtle border-radius of `8px` or `12px` to give them a softer, more approachable feel. A `1px` light grey border will be applied to these elements to provide subtle definition without being distracting. Shadows, such as a soft, diffused drop shadow (`box-shadow: 0 4px 12px rgba(0, 0, 0, 0.05)`), will be applied to interactive elements like buttons and cards to achieve a sense of elevation and draw attention to their interactive nature.

**III. Structural Design & Layout Principles:**

7.  **Information Architecture & Layout Strategy:**
    To guide the user logically through the value proposition and towards the trial, the information will be structured with a prominent hero section, followed by sections detailing features, benefits, and social proof, culminating in a clear call to action. I'll primarily use CSS Flexbox and Grid to create a responsive multi-column layout for sections like features and testimonials because these offer robust alignment and distribution control, ensuring a clean and organized presentation. For the overall page flow, a single-column, scrollable layout will be employed to maintain focus on the core message.

8.  **Sizing, Spacing, & Rhythm:**
    Consistent spacing is key for visual harmony and readability. I'll aim to employ a system based on multiples of `4px` or `8px` (e.g., using Tailwind CSS's default spacing scale) to define margins and padding. This means applying consistent values like `16px` or `24px` for larger gaps between sections or major elements, and `8px` or `12px` for smaller ones like spacing within components. This creates visual rhythm and prevents clutter. Elements will be sized using a combination of fixed values for small, precise components (like icons) and fluid techniques like percentages or `max-width: 100%` for images and text blocks to ensure they adapt predictably to different screen sizes.

9.  **Responsive Design Approach:**
    The UI must be accessible and functional across devices, given that small business owners are often on-the-go. Therefore, I'm adopting a mobile-first strategy. I will define breakpoints (e.g., standard screen widths like 640px, 768px, 1024px) using media queries (or Tailwind's responsive prefixes like `md:`, `lg:`) to trigger layout adjustments. For instance, the navigation will collapse into a hamburger menu on smaller screens, and multi-column layouts will stack vertically to optimize the experience for each screen size.

**IV. Interaction Design & User Feedback:**

10. **Designing for Interaction States:**
    Every interactive element needs clear state communication. For example, primary buttons would have distinct visual treatments for:
    *   **Default:** A solid fill color with legible white text.
    *   **Hover:** A subtle darkening of the background color (e.g., `--color-primary-dark`) to clearly indicate interactivity.
    *   **Focus:** A visible outline or ring around the button, compliant with accessibility standards, for keyboard users.
    *   **Active/Pressed:** A slightly more pronounced color shift or a subtle inset effect for immediate feedback upon clicking.
    *   **Disabled (if applicable):** A desaturated appearance and a `not-allowed` cursor to show unavailability.
    For asynchronous operations, like starting a trial, I'll implement a visual indicator (e.g., a spinner animation or a text change to "Starting Trial...") within the button itself, because it manages user expectation during potential delays and prevents multiple submissions.
